Siding rep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ated exterior wall coverings on residential and commercial properties. This process typically includes replacing broken, cracked, or rotted siding panels, repairing underlying structural issues, and restoring the appearance and integrity of the building’s exterior. Skilled contractors assess the extent of damage, remove compromised siding, and install new materials to ensure a seamless and durable finish. Proper siding repair not only improves the visual appeal of a property but also helps protect it from moisture, pests, and other environmental factors.

Many siding problems are caused by weather exposure, age, or impact damage, leading to issues such as warping, cracking, or holes. Without timely repairs, these problems can escalate, resulting in increased energy costs, water infiltration, and further structural deterioration. Siding repair services address these concerns by restoring the exterior’s protective barrier, preventing moisture intrusion, and maintaining the building’s overall stability. Contractors may also recommend upgrades or replacements if the existing siding is beyond repair or no longer provides adequate protection.

The overview below groups typical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Monmouth County,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Siding Repairs - The cost for minor siding repairs typ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the extent of damage and siding material. Small cracks, holes, or loose panels are common issues addressed in this category.

Partial Siding Replacement - Replacing sections of siding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000, with prices varying based on the size of the area and siding type. This service is suitable for larger damaged areas that cannot be patched.

Complete Siding Replacement - Full siding replacement projects can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on the home's size and siding material chosen.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Additional Repair Costs - Extra charges may apply for removing old siding, addressing underlying issues, or upgrading materials,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. These costs vary based on project scope and material choices.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my siding needs repairs? Signs include visible damage such as cracks, warping, or missing panels, as well as increased energy bills or water leaks inside the home.

What types of siding repair services are available? Local contractors offer repairs for damage to various siding materials including v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and aluminum.

How long does siding rep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age and the size of the area, but most repairs can be completed within a few days.

Is it necessary to replace siding instead of repairing it? Repairing is often suitable for minor damage, while extensive or structural issues may require siding replacement.
